"Beth's Cafe is a long-standing diner in north Seattle, located on the side of Aurora near Green Lake. Known for its massive omelets, the diner has been a go-to spot for late-night dining for decades. It offers a family-friendly and unpretentious atmosphere, making it a popular choice for those seeking comfort food after midnight." - Harry Cheadle
